Communist China Releases House Church Leaders, Christians
China Releases House Church Leaders, Christians
— “Among them were all 18 house church leaders detained in Langzhong city of Sichuan province on June 9. They were ‘released due to pressure from many supporters who called’ the Public Security Bureau (PSB) one of China’s main law enforcement agencies, said China Aid Association (CAA), a major advocacy group.”
— “More than a dozen house church leaders and Christians in two Chinese provinces were free Tuesday, June 30, after they were released by authorities from detention amid international pressure, Chinese Christians said”
— “They were reportedly detained June 9 when security forces raided a meeting of some 30 house church leaders in the Langzhong city of Pastor Li Ming. Police released 12 leaders the same day, but detained 18 others, Christians said.”
— “Elsewhere three detained house church leaders of Taochuan Village Christian Church in Shaanxi province were released after serving detention for ‘engaging in ‘illegal religious activities,’ CAA said.”
Communist China delays mandatory Internet filter software
Communist China delays mandatory Internet filter software
— Reuters: “China will delay a controversial policy to force manufacturers to install mandatory filtering software on all new computers, state news agency Xinhua said on Tuesday.”
— “The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ology’s climbdown on the mandatory installation of the ‘Green Dam Youth Escort’ filter comes just a day before the order was due to come into effect.”
